树莓派在智能家居中的自动化应用有哪些?

2025-03-19

树莓派(Raspberry Pi)作为一种功能强大且价格低廉的单板计算机,在智能家居自动化领域有着广泛的应用。以下是树莓派在智能家居中的一些典型自动化应用:

1. 智能照明控制

  • 自动开关灯:通过连接传感器(如光线传感器、运动传感器),树莓派可以自动控制灯光的开关。
  • 颜色和亮度调节:结合智能灯泡(如Philips Hue),可以实现灯光颜色和亮度的自动调节。

2. 环境监测

  • 温度和湿度监测:使用DHT11或DHT22传感器,树莓派可以实时监测室内温度和湿度,并根据设定自动调节空调或加湿器。
  • 空气质量监测:通过连接空气质量传感器(如MQ-2、MQ-135),可以监测室内空气质量,并在空气质量差时自动开启空气净化器。

3. 安全监控系统

  • 视频监控:连接摄像头(如Pi Camera),树莓派可以实现实时视频监控,并通过运动检测触发报警。
  • 门窗传感器:使用磁簧开关或红外传感器,监测门窗状态,异常情况时发送警报。

4. 智能家电控制

  • 远程控制家电:通过继电器模块,树莓派可以控制家电的电源开关,实现远程控制。
  • 智能插座:结合智能插座,可以实现家电的定时开关和能耗监测。

5. 语音助手集成

  • 集成Google Assistant或Amazon Alexa:通过树莓派,可以将智能家居系统与语音助手集成,实现语音控制。
  • 自定义语音指令:开发自定义语音指令,控制家中各种智能设备。

6. 自动化场景

  • 晨起模式:早上自动打开窗帘、调节灯光、播放音乐、启动咖啡机等。
  • 离家模式:离家时自动关闭所有灯光、家电,启动安全监控系统。
  • 回家模式:回家时自动打开灯光、调节温度、播放欢迎音乐等。

7. 数据记录与分析

  • 能耗记录:记录家电的能耗数据,分析并优化能源使用。
  • 行为分析:通过传感器数据,分析家庭成员的生活习惯,优化自动化场景。

8. 智能灌溉系统

  • 土壤湿度监测:使用土壤湿度传感器,监测植物土壤湿度。
  • 自动浇水:根据土壤湿度自动控制浇水系统。

9. 智能门锁

  • 指纹识别:结合指纹识别模块,实现智能门锁的自动化管理。
  • 远程开锁:通过手机APP远程控制门锁。

10. 家庭娱乐系统

  • 多媒体中心:使用树莓派搭建多媒体中心(如使用OpenELEC、Raspbian等),实现家庭影院的自动化控制。
  • 音乐播放:通过树莓派控制音乐播放设备,实现背景音乐的自动播放。

技术实现要点

  • 编程语言:Python是树莓派开发中最常用的语言,也有使用Node.js、C++等。
  • 通信协议:常用的通信协议包括MQTT、HTTP、WebSocket等。
  • 硬件接口:GPIO接口用于连接各种传感器和执行器,USB接口用于连接摄像头、Wi-Fi模块等。

安全注意事项

  • 数据安全:确保数据传输和存储的安全性,使用加密技术。
  • 设备安全:定期更新系统和软件,防止恶意攻击。

通过以上应用,树莓派可以极大地提升智能家居的自动化水平和用户体验。无论是简单的自动开关灯,还是复杂的全屋智能控制系统,树莓派都展现出了强大的灵活性和可扩展性。

分类:树莓派 | 标签: |

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注